How large is this specimen? It is again Carboniferous in age, I presume?

The central (three-dimensional) portion seems to be some sort of stem segment, but otherwise has few characteristics to help you with identification. The outer structure appears flat on photo (to me, at least), with striae and transverse ribs being the only structure (do they really bend towards the central "stem" on the right hand-side on the photo?

If I had to make a guess, I'd go for some sort of layered stem/trunk structure. Can't help with generic names, though...
